Why Choose a Hybrid Sedan?
If you're on the fence about going hybrid, let’s explore some compelling reasons why a hybrid sedan like the 2025 Corolla Hybrid Sedan might be the perfect choice for you:
Fuel Savings
This is probably the most obvious benefit, but it’s worth emphasizing. Hybrid cars are incredibly fuel-efficient, which means you’ll be spending less money on gas. Over the lifespan of the car, these savings can really add up, making a hybrid a smart financial decision.
Environmental Impact
Hybrids produce fewer emissions than traditional gasoline cars, which means they’re better for the environment. By driving a hybrid, you’re doing your part to reduce air pollution and combat climate change.
Smooth and Quiet Ride
Thanks to the electric motor, hybrids offer a smooth and quiet driving experience, especially at lower speeds. This can make your daily commute more enjoyable and less stressful.
Government Incentives
In many areas, there are government incentives and tax breaks available for hybrid and electric vehicle purchases. These incentives can help offset the initial cost of the car and make it even more affordable.
